The anthracite offers a nice contrast you lose with the black. My personal choice would be 17 x 9s paired with 275 40/ZR17s. The handling and ride improves while the 18" improves the handling but sacrifices the ride comfort.
18" wheels would make sense if you have in mind to replace the rotors with 14" in the front and 13" in the rear. If the stock rotors are kept, the gap with the 18" wheels will be quite noticeable.
